Spirent TestCenter: How does one configure rate adjustment based on individual StreamBlocks or Ports in the RFC 2544 Asymmetric Throughput test?

Answer
  • It is possible to adjust rates based on individual streamblocks that lose or do not lose traffic, when one runs the RFC2544 Asymmetric Test Wizard -> Configure RFC 2544 Throughput -> Profile Allocation: per Side, Load Spec Mode: per stream and Back-off mode: Failed rates.

 

  • It is possible to adjust rates based on individual ports that lose or do not lose traffic, when one runs the Asymmetric Test Wizard -> Configure RFC 2544 Throughput -> Profile Allocation: per Port, Load Spec Mode: per port and Back-off mode: Failed rates.
  • NOTE: If one edits the Asymmetric RFC 2544 Throughput Test - these parameters are found and editable under the Throughput Profiles
